  6. G

    New Runner and Paint Scratches

    Zaino will not and does not remove swirls. Z-5 hides or fills the scratches and swirls. When the sealnt wears away you will see them again. The only way to remove swirls is to level the paint with a compound or an abrasive polish. Zaino now has an abrasive polish available now but I have not...
